#bf70fd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bf70fd is composed of 74.9% red, 43.9%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.5% cyan, 55.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 273.6 degrees, a saturation of 97.2% and a lightness of 71.6%. #bf70fd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e0ff with #7f00fb.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#bf70fd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bf70fd has RGB values of R:191, G:112,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 12546301.
